
Mississippi State Completes Second Round At SEC Championship
April 22, 2021 | Men's Golf
ST. SIMONS ISLAND, Ga. – Mississippi State's men's golf team resumed play for the second round of the SEC Championship on Thursday. The Bulldogs shot a 304 for the round and remain in 13th place.
Sophomore Hunter Logan climbed the leaderboard to finish the round tied with South Carolina's No. 4 Ryan Hall for 35th place at 3-over. Austin Fulton birdied his second hole of the day but double bogeyed Holes 18, 1 and 4. The senior finished Thursday's round tied for 38th.
Ford Clegg completed the day tied for 61st with two birdies and Garrett Johnson tied for 65th. Loïc Ettlin putted for birdie on Hole 12 but double-bogeyed on the fourth green. He ended the round in 69th place.
"It was a struggle out there for us today," State's head coach Dusty Smith said. "We did not do a great job of handling the conditions and the adversity we faced. It's important that we learn from today and show up with great enthusiasm. We still have a lot to play for this year. We will not let the past two rounds define what kind of team we are."
The Dawgs will complete the final round of stroke play on Friday. Ettlin will be the first to tee off for the team at 7:10 a.m. CT. The top eight teams following Round 3 will advance to match play on Saturday.
